> My JBoss is caching the user's roles info. How can I deactivate this
> caching mechanism?
> Suppose I am logged with a User with Roles A and B. If this user changes
> his roles (Administrator :-)), and adds Role C, the user wan't have this
> permission until JBoss is restarted. If I change the roles of a user who
has
> already loggen in any time, I get the same problem.
> Is it possible to deactivate this caching mechanism, and force JBoss to
> read data from the database every time?
